Transaction 39a2df2ab7676cfc931712de3187be3f8f624ad2113e80c46f71c367655839cc
1 Input
1 Output
-
39a2df2ab7676cfc931712de3187be3f8f624ad2113e80c46f71c367655839cc:0
- value
- 37191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c2eed678b0e0c1380a16de0191fe54b178f66ea OP_EQUAL
- address
- 3EUEjyE7A9yfZUBjgHWnckUnVycGYbPzcQ